In color cosmetics, synthetic mica—engineered fluorophlogopite—delivers the optical clarity, platelet integrity, and purity that formulators expect from modern effect pigments. As a substrate for pearlescent and interference effects, synthetic mica pigments offer higher brilliance and cleaner tones versus natural mica due to their controlled crystal growth and ultra-low impurity profile. For B2B teams building scalable portfolios across eye, face, and nail, this translates to reproducible sparkle and chroma with fewer batch-to-batch deviations.
Technically, synthetic mica platelets are thin, transparent, and highly uniform, enabling precise coating with titanium dioxide, iron oxide, or other oxides to tune reflection, hue, and coverage. Typical particle-size options (from fine soft-focus grades to larger, high-sparkle cuts) support a range of aesthetics—from silky, blurring foundations to dramatic pressed pearls. Across cosmetic ingredient workflows, synthetic mica pigments power a wide spectrum of applications: eye shadows and toppers (high sparkle, minimal fallout), pressed/highlighter pans (clean reflection with excellent compressibility), lip gloss and balms (suspension stability with smooth sensory), nail lacquers (clear, non-gray sparkle), and face products such as primers and foundations (soft-focus diffusion with a natural, non-plasticky glow). Formulators leverage the controlled platelet morphology of synthetic mica to achieve higher brightness at equal loading or comparable brilliance at lower loading, improving cost-in-use.
Key advantages include high purity and low trace metals, consistent optical performance, compatibility with common binders, and excellent stability across pH and temperature ranges used in cosmetics. Compared with natural mica, Synthetic Mica Cosmetics offers superior whiteness and clarity, reducing undertone shift in light shades and allowing more vibrant interference colors. It is also an attractive alternative to plastic glitter in markets facing microplastics scrutiny. Typical use levels range from 0.5–5% in complexion products for soft-focus to 10–40% in pressed pearls and eye looks that demand high sparkle, enabling flexible cost-in-use strategies.
Feedback from fine-chemical customers highlights clean tone, reduced dusting during compaction, and enhanced payoff versus comparable natural mica-based grades. Practical tips include pre-wetting with the chosen binder or dispersing in the oil/silicone phase to minimize agglomeration; storing in sealed, dry conditions; and validating shear profiles to protect platelet integrity. Sustainability and responsible sourcing are reshaping effect pigment choices. Synthetic mica offers clear traceability and avoids concerns tied to some natural mica supply chains, supporting corporate ESG goals and “conscious beauty” narratives. With growing restrictions on intentionally added microplastics in the EU and heightened scrutiny of plastic glitter, brands are migrating to mineral-based sparkle systems.
